Output d63e03f0d82efd9a16b2901ca150b536993b8de35f7f3fe7448f33c45f79e108:1

value
2008799568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b88578586a00ad58d116ce39e8c046023e7455e1 OP_EQUAL
address
MQipTPh715rEf3wSTPwgSrdHUNSKh64xaG
transaction
d63e03f0d82efd9a16b2901ca150b536993b8de35f7f3fe7448f33c45f79e108
spent
true